Alternatives to Buying Facebook Page Likes

  • Create High-Quality Content: The most effective way to gain likes on Facebook is by creating engaging, high-quality content that resonates with your audience. Facebook rewards pages that produce content that users want to engage with, so focus on creating posts, videos, and images that capture attention and encourage interaction.
  • Use Facebook Ads: For businesses looking to grow their page likes legitimately, Facebook’s advertising platform offers powerful tools for reaching new audiences. With Facebook Ads, you can target specific demographics, interests, and behaviours, ensuring that your page is being promoted to people who are genuinely interested in your content or services.
  • Engage with Your Audience: Building a loyal following on Facebook requires consistent interaction with your audience. Respond to comments, engage with other pages, and participate in discussions relevant to your niche. The more you engage with your audience, the more likely they are to engage with your content and like your page.
  • Collaborate with Influencers: Collaborating with influencers or other businesses in your niche can help you gain exposure to new audiences. Influencer partnerships can be an effective way to grow your page likes organically, as influencers can promote your page to their followers, driving more engagement and likes.
  • Host Giveaways and Contests: Running a giveaway or contest is a great way to attract new followers and increase engagement on your page. Offering a prize in exchange for likes and shares can help you reach a broader audience and encourage users to interact with your page.
